Before Lincoln closed, George Johnson made known his belief that the company suffered from the unwillingness of the white industry to handle movies made by Negroes that did not conform to the usual stereotypes. He also believed that since most Black movie theaters were owned by white people, there was a determination to show only burlesques and funny colored pictures which featured Black face and demeaning images of African Americans. He started collecting newspaper clippings, photographs, publicity material, posters, correspondence, and business records related to early Black film companies, Black films, films with Black casts, and Black musicians, sports figures and entertainers when he began the Lincoln Motion Picture Company in 1915, and continued until he died. The relationship would undoubtedly have continued to prosper, but when Jones left A&M in 1980 to move to Warner Bros., an acrimonious contractual battle barred him from any contact with the Brothers Johnson and they turned to self-production. Brothers Johnson (aka The Brothers Johnson), is a band consisting of the musicians George Johnson ('Lightnin' Licks') and Louis Johnson ('Thunder Thumbs') (April 13th 1955 - May 22nd 2015).After touring with various artists like Bobby Womack and Billy Preston, Quincy Jones hired them for a tour in Japan and produced their debut LP Look out for Number 1, released in March 1976 (#9 US). In their teens, together with a cousin, Alex Weir, the three brothers formed a band called the Johnson Three Plus One, and played concerts at high schools and festivals, opening for bigger bands including the Supremes.
